Men's Track & Field - Sat, Apr. 30, 2016

WINFIELD, Kan. – Two school records fell Saturday as St. Gregory's competed in the 55th annual Southwestern College Relays in Winfield, Kan.

Both records came in field events – Austin Stone tossed 40.48 meters in the discus to tie for fifth overall, and Taylor McKenzie's throw of 40.83 meters in the javelin was good for ninth.

Personal records were achieved as well. Mohamed Bassime set a PR and finished fifth in the 3,000-meter steeplechase with a time of 11:00. Adrianna Garza had personal-bests in both the 200 (31.70) and 400 (1:11.93). Ben Dodson's 56.36 in the 400 hurdles also was a personal record, placing him fourth among his competitors.

Holly Anderson came in at 1:17.18 in the 400 hurdles – a season best.

Other highlights include a runner-up finish by Quintin Powell in the 400 (48.81), a third-place finish by Sara Cuzick in the hammer (45.70), and a fifth-place finish by Robert Torres in the 1,500-meter run (4:06.70).

St. Gregory's travels to Lubbock, Texas, for the Masked Rider Open next weekend.
